Bus Bridge Alert: Major track work between Rockridge and Orinda on five non-consecutive weekends
BART’s next major track improvement project will focus on a portion of the Yellow Line. On five non-consecutive weekends in April, May, and June workers will replace an interlocking between Rockridge and Orinda stations. Station Brightening Crews
An ambitious station modernization program is underway at BART that combines quick projects such as replacing lighting, freshening paint, repair work and scrubbing walls and floors, with medium- and long-term efforts intended to make stations more safe, clean and inviting places to be. Richmond Station to get $2.7 million in safety and other improvements
The BART Board of Directors awarded a contract today to reconstruct and make safety improvements to the area outside the Richmond Station where buses, taxis, and cars drop off and picked up riders. Ashby Station east entrance and lot to close for 18 months
The east entrance and east parking lot of the Ashby BART Station will close starting Monday, Aug. 18, so that contractors can begin building the new Ed Roberts Campus.
